What usually breaks

  • ×Invoices disputed due to missing POD or BOL references
  • ×Accessorial charges (detention, layover, lumper) are missed or inconsistent
  • ×Fuel surcharge calculations vary by dispatcher, creating margin confusion
  • ×Empty miles and deadhead costs are not tracked against revenue

What SprintLedger enforces

  • POD and BOL required before invoice release
  • Route-level charge templates with accessorial controls
  • Fuel surcharge auto-calculation tied to DOE index
  • Dispatch-to-billing timeline audit with driver settlement
  • Load-board integration for brokered freight
  • Real-time GPS fleet tracking with geofenced delivery alerts
  • Driver mobile app with document scan and e-signature capture
  • IFTA fuel tax reporting with automated mileage and jurisdiction tracking
